Ticket #: badge migration, Fennwick Annex. Legacy Torvale readers decommissioned Friday. All staff badges must be re-enrolled at the facilities desk before then. Unmigrated badges fail at all perimeter doors after cutover. Contractors use temporary passes only. During the transition window, facilities staff should admit cardless employees via the side entrance using this code.

staff pass of tajog-bahap = bdg-GTUUI-82661

## Key Ceremony Checklist — ProctorLine Queue Service

Item 7: Re-key the ProctorLine exam-proctoring queue before the spring testing window. Confirm two witnesses present. Verify the queue is drained — no candidates waiting, no sessions in review. Export the old signing key to the sealed archive and mark it retired in the ledger. Generate the new key on the air-gapped workstation only. Do not photograph any screen during generation. When the ceremony tool prompts for vault recovery, use the passphrase that appears immediately below this item.

recovery phrase for fajeg-kawep: druix-gorius-briax-ulaeth-fraox-lammir-pelox-jormir-pelwyn-julir

Subject: Key rotation — TideBoard widget

Team,

Rotating the TideBoard widget's key for the internal Moonpull tide service tonight at 23:00. Old key dies at 23:15. If the widget shows stale tables after that, restart the harbor-feed worker first; escalate only if predictions stay frozen past 23:45. Update the on-call secrets note with the new value. The replacement key follows below.

API key for bageg-kajef: vxb2-ss